772191488737

772,191,488,737 is an odd composite number composed of two pr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 772191488737 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 2 prime factors (large circles) and 4 divisors.

772191488737 is an odd composite number. It is composed of two dist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four divisors.

Prime factorization of 772191488737:

149 × 5182493213
